a simple random sample of 85 is drawn from a normally distributed population, and the mean is found to be 146, with a standard deviation of 34. which of the following values is outside the 99% confidence interval for the population mean? use the table below to help you answer the question.

remember, the margin of error, me, can be determined using the formula \\(me = \frac{z \cdot s}{\sqrt{n}}\\)

the value of 135 because it is not greater than 136.5
the value of 137 because it is greater than 136.5
the value of 138 because it is less than 153.2
the value of 154 because it is greater than 153.2
